5 Awarded from November 2014, all three Agreements last for a period of 3 years, with an option to extend by an additional 12 months. However, contracts called off under the Framework Agreement may, where appropriate, continue beyond the 3 year term of the Framework Agreement. It is envisaged that the call-off contracts awarded to framework Consultants will last for a period of up to an initial 3 years, however, the contracts will provide the Employer with the opportunity to terminate or reduce the workload under specified circumstances and appoint other Consultants from the Framework Agreement using a direct selection or mini competition approach. 6. Who can use the Framework? Social Housing Providers in the UK (both those that are in existence now and those that may come into existence during the term of the Framework Agreement) are entitled to call-off contracts under the Framework Agreement. A Social Housing Provider for this purpose means any provider of social housing and includes Registered Providers (as listed on the Tenant Services Authority Website: Local Authorities and ALMOs. Applicants should note that, under the Framework Agreement, no organisation that is entitled to call off shall be under any obligation to do so, neither does the Social Housing Provider in question have the automatic right to do so without direct permission from The Hyde Group. 7. Framework Benefits There are a number of potential benefits to be achieved by using this Framework namely: The Framework has already carried out a tender process which is compliant with UK and European Procurement Law - thereby saving you valuable time and resources with greatly reduced procurement timescales. There is no need to advertise the requirements, and there are no minimum time periods within the process to which you must adhere. Consultants listed on the Framework agreements have already been assessed for their operational, technical and professional conformance and capabilities. Pre-agreed terms and conditions are imbedded into the Framework agreement.

Expressions of Interest Users considering using the Frameworks should, in the first instance, contact the Hyde procurement team helpdesk to express your interest in utilising the Frameworks: procurementhelpdesk@hyde-housing.co.uk Tel: Once received you will be contacted by the Framework Manager to discuss your and request in more detail. The Hyde Framework Manager will then assess whether your qualifies for using the Framework. If eligible, the Framework Manager will provide information on how to access the Framework. If a Social Housing Provider wishes to use any of the Frameworks, they must sign an access agreement and comply with the Frameworks terms and conditions of use. Participating bodies should develop their own individual working procedures that comply with their own contractual procedure rules and the Framework principles. 9.
